A Panel Discussion on Protecting the Vulnerable Amidst Expanding Euthanasia in Canada
MP Garnett Genuis is pleased to invite you to 'No Same-Day Death', an online event during which we will hear from four exceptional panelists on the substantial issues with the government's recently proposed euthanasia legislation (Bill C-7).
The new law would bring us:
- Same Day Death – the possibility to receive death on the same day a person requests it
- Death Without Contemporaneous Consent – a situation where people will have their lives taken without being consulted in the moment
- Death Without Two Independent Witnesses – creating countless possibilities for abuses
Death by euthanasia is increasing at an alarming rate in Canada. Same-day death, death without contemporaneous consent, and death without multiple independent witnesses are moving us in a dangerous direction that will leave even more people vulnerable.
